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0995026654 929882 40554487040 4598
7408945214 8418858
7408945214 8418858
174953397 04 096
All about undefined
Interested in learning more?
7408945214 8418858
174953397 04 096
See more
107344235 56106547 046458502
334157551 81505 7377
See more
9767894160 8446365
293505596 8657528 674 7085198196 669339630
See more